Built to a high standard in 2019, each of the Duplex units has 3 bedrooms, 2 bathrooms and 2 living areas. Also included is a Solar System on the roof which helps with your electricity account.

Entry is through the air conditioned tiled living area with storage cupboard. Open plan galley kitchen has all mod cons, ceramic hot plates, electric oven, rangehood and dishwasher. Adjoining is the dining living with slider to the private fenced backyard.

The master bedroom also has a slider to a private fenced yard, full wall of mirrored built-in cupboards and en suite.

All bedrooms have built-ins and ceiling fans. Family bathroom has a bath, separate shower and vanity, separate toilet next door. Laundry is off the kitchen in an alcove through to the remote double garage. Security screens throughout.

Very tidy for tenants who want little maintenance to attend. Concreted front yard with visitor parking.
